各类知识收集,PHP技术分享与解决方案各类知识收集,PHP技术分享与解决方案各类知识收集,PHP技术分享与解决方案

Str Tom,为分享PHP技术和解决方案,贡献一份自己的力量!
QQ:420220301 微信/手机:150-3210-7690
当前位置:首页 > CMS教程 > dedecms

织梦自定义表单数据校验垃圾信息过滤

管理员 2016-03-31
dedecms
118

  织梦DedeCMS的自定义表单可以方便使用者进行一些诸如在线订单、在线报名、等互动应用的表单供前台用户提交操作,以便于收集、统计、分析及处理更多的数据。这里就不讲解织梦自定义表单如何制作的问题,相信这样的教程,互联网上是比较多的。

  今天讲的织梦DedeCMS的自定义表单如何进行数据校验等,来提高织梦系统的安全性,并且过滤一些无聊或者别有用心的用户提交的垃圾信息。在织梦自定义表单添加验证码的方法一文中就讲到了增加验证码来防止恶意提交的方式,感兴趣的可以自己去了解。

  织梦自定义表单

  1.前台提交数据过滤

  前台数据过滤主要针对普通用户,在HTML层面,通过Js方式,对提交的数据进行校验。如判断表单是否为空、邮箱是否正确等。比如使用下面的Js代码来验证提交的内容是否为空:

01 <script type="text/javascript">
02 function check(){
03 var fankui=document.getElementById('fankui');
04 var names=document.getElementById('names');
05 if(fankui.value.length==0){
06 alert("反馈内容不能为空");
07 fankui.value="";
08 fankui.focus();
09 return false;
10 }
11 if(names.value.length==0){
12 alert("姓名不能为空");
13 names.value="";
14 names.focus();
lecms,classcms,fastadmin,pbootcms,phpcms,eyoucms,yzmcms,PHP,xunruicms,jizhicms,dedecms,wordpress,hkcms,yzncms, 等各类cms的相互转化,程序开发,网站制作,bug修复,程序杀毒,插件定制都可以提供最佳解决方案。

扫码关注

qrcode

QQ交谈

回顶部